引言
加密货币挖矿是一种计算密集型的活动,它要求矿工使用高性能的计算设备来验证和记录交易。门罗币(Monero,简称XMR)作为一种流行的加密货币,其挖矿难度不断上升,对算力的要求也越来越高。本文将探讨CPU在XMR挖矿中的应用,分析其原理、优缺点以及如何提高CPU挖矿的效率。
CPU挖矿的原理
CPU挖矿是指使用中央处理器(CPU)进行加密货币挖矿的过程。在挖矿过程中,CPU需要执行大量复杂的计算任务,以解决数学难题并验证交易。当矿工找到正确的答案时,他们会获得一定数量的XMR作为奖励。
工作量证明(Proof of Work, PoW)
XMR采用工作量证明机制来确保网络的安全和一致性。在PoW机制下,矿工需要解决一个复杂的数学问题,该问题需要大量的计算资源。这个问题的难度会随着网络算力的增加而调整,以确保挖矿速度保持在一个稳定的水平。
CPU挖矿的优势与劣势
优势
- 易用性:CPU挖矿对硬件要求较低,大部分用户都可以使用自己的电脑进行挖矿。
- 入门门槛低:相比ASIC矿机等专业设备,CPU挖矿的入门门槛更低,更适合初学者。
劣势
- 效率低:CPU的计算能力相对较弱,导致挖矿效率较低,收益不如ASIC矿机。
- 发热量大:CPU挖矿过程中会产生大量热量,需要良好的散热系统。
- 功耗高:CPU挖矿的功耗较高,会增加电费支出。
提高CPU挖矿效率的方法
软件优化
- 选择合适的挖矿软件:市面上有许多针对不同CPU的挖矿软件,选择一款适合自己硬件的挖矿软件可以提高效率。
- 调整挖矿参数:根据当前网络难度和硬件性能,调整挖矿参数,如线程数、频率等。
硬件优化
- 升级CPU:选择性能更强的CPU可以提高挖矿效率。
- 散热系统:安装高效的散热系统,如水冷、风冷等,降低CPU温度,提高稳定性。
- 电源供应:使用高质量的电源,确保电源稳定输出,避免挖矿过程中出现故障。
总结
虽然CPU挖矿的效率不如ASIC矿机,但对于初学者和预算有限的用户来说,它仍然是一个可行的选择。通过软件和硬件的优化,可以最大限度地提高CPU挖矿的效率,从而获得更多的XMR奖励。然而,随着加密货币市场的变化,挖矿的难度和收益也在不断波动,矿工需要密切关注市场动态,调整挖矿策略。